[心得] 1955.01.01-2026.04.04

看板WesternMusic作者 (Douglas)時間2小時前 (2026/04/06 08:45), 編輯推噓3(304)
留言7則, 3人參與, 24分鐘前最新討論串1/1
我最近聽完1955.01.01-2026.04.04美國Billboard流行音樂排行榜每週Top 40總共15119 首歌曲,而且把全部3704週的榜單建成資料庫。 我開始聽西洋音樂,是從余光主持的電視節目《閃亮的節奏》開始。那是1985年,我高中 一年級(透露年紀了)。節目開播不久,We Are the World便發行了,那真是個認識巨星 的絕佳機會。 我生平第一次買錄音帶,就是這時候,當時零用錢不多,只能買盜版錄音帶——那年代 著作權觀念還不普及。買的多是排行榜歌曲選集或歌手精選集,捨不得花錢買專輯。 每週我還會收聽余光在警廣主持的《青春之歌》,一小時的節目播放當週Billboard流行 音樂排行榜前二十名。那時沒有網路,資訊不發達,這節目成了我唯一的排行榜資訊來源 。高中畢業後,在朋友家第一次看到《余光音樂雜誌》,裡面有Billboard每週榜單。我 把雜誌內容看了又看,捨不得還給朋友。 上了大學,開始聽ICRT,基本上就是流行音樂,還在台北看了人生第一場演唱會—— Laura Branigan。開始買原版錄音帶,覺得精選集比較划算,卻被聽搖滾的同學念:「應 該聽專輯,不要只聽精選集!」 研究所時有了獎學金,服役與工作時也有薪水,於是開始買 CD,還去聽了兩場Michael Jackson和一場Whitney Houston演唱會(她老公Bobby Brown也上台表演)。如今兩人都 英年早逝,令人唏噓。 在金石堂我看到一本書,Billboard Book of Top 40 Hits,第六版,收錄1955到1996年 每位歌手進入排行榜前40名歌曲,大大開拓了我流行音樂的視野。因為捨不得買,我常在 書局默記大牌歌手的名字,再走出店外筆記下來(錯誤示範)。 (Billboard Book of Top 40 Hits列舉每位歌手進入排行榜前40名歌曲,每首歌並提供 初進榜日期、最佳名次、據榜週數) 到美國念書,加入唱片商會員,買了不少合法精選集CD,也買了第七版的Billboard Book of Top 40 Hits,1955–2000。最自豪的是,把一堆精選集CD排列在書架上,歌手 涵蓋We Are the World所有獨唱者,從Lionel Richie、Stevie Wonder到Bob Dylan、 Ray Charles,看起來十分壯觀。 美國女同學開玩笑說情人節沒收到情書,我就寫了封給她,裡面全是Air Supply、 Lionel Richie、Chicago的歌曲歌詞。 回國前,我把幾百張CD全部送給一個台灣女孩,女孩如今不知所終,CD也不知去向。至於 那本Billboard Book被我翻到爛散(因為太厚,裝訂不夠牢,翻久就散了),最後交給一 位喜歡80–90年代流行音樂的朋友。他笑罵我:「你到底有多討厭饒舌音樂啊?」書上每 位饒舌歌手的欄位,都被我畫上大大的X,到底在唱什麼啊?(當時年輕火氣大)。 回國後,工作繁忙,加上饒舌音樂盛行,我便很少聽西洋音樂。基本上,我比較熟悉的西 洋音樂就是1970到2000年的流行歌曲,從我出生到進入30歲,更早的年代還聽不太習慣, 大概是因為還沒出生。 2010年海地大地震,We Are the World被重唱賑災。看了看歌手名單,熟悉的名字寥寥可 數,一眨眼過了25年,1985-2010。 我買了第九版的Billboard Book of Top 40 Hits,1955–2009,這應該是這本書的最後 一版。之後為了製作資料庫,這本書被我翻到爛散,但這次不再畫X。 幾年前,比較有時間了,回想起放下很久的西洋音樂,我拿起Billboard Book,決定把 1955年之後,排行榜前40名的每首歌曲都聽過至少一遍。 Billboard Book資料只有到2009年,我找到收集每週Top 40的網站,1955-07-09到目前, 裡面資料非常地詳細,我決定建立一個可以用統計軟體分析的榜單dataset檔,還有每年 每月每週簡單明瞭的榜單:Excel檔。 https://top40weekly.com/ (根據網站,Billboard榜單1955年時主要分為Best Sellers In Stores、Most Played by Jockeys Singles、Most Played In Juke Boxes Singles三種,我用的資料是Best Sellers In Stores,每週榜單30首歌曲,一度改為25首,而且允許多首歌曲相同名次, 直到1955-11-12三個榜單才改為單一榜單40首歌曲,但還是允許相同名次,直到 1958-09-01才取消相同名次,沿用至今。) Billboard Book of Top 40 Hits的資料從1954-07-17開始,但沒有提供榜單,我找到一 個網站,資料從1894年開始,我把1955-01-01起的榜單補齊,至於再之前的榜單就隨緣了 。 https://www.worldradiohistory.com/Archive-All-Music/Billboard-Magazine.htm Excel檔每年一個,12個工作表代表月份,每個月則包括當月的每週榜單,第一列是各個 日期,每一行依次則是名次、曲目、歌手、名次、曲目、歌手...這樣橫向過去,到了 月末點下個月的工作表,就是下個月的開始,有時間流動的感覺。 71年份的榜單,近十五萬首(重複)曲目,當然不可能一首首複製貼上,還好自己大學主 修資訊,研究所念統計,我用統計軟體寫程式,抓下每一年的網頁內容,去掉不需要的文 字,再將名次、曲目、歌手分開,然後輸出到Excel檔。 當我建檔到跟上當週的榜單(忘了是哪一年),我轉去Billboard官方網站,抓取最新榜 單資料到Excel檔,現在每週三凌晨官網更新榜單,就是我更新資料的時間。 資料輸出到Excel檔後,還要跟原網站資料比對,網站既然是人建的,難免就會有錯誤疏 漏,程式既然是人寫的,自然就會有未考慮到的情形。一一修正後,還要用程式檢查肉眼 可能看不到的錯誤,好比說連續兩個空格,歌手跟曲目最前面或最後面字元是空格,引號 的格式不一致,大小寫不一致等等,不勝枚舉。 這樣的Excel檔有點單調,因此我寫程式找出每週新進榜的歌曲,Top 40網站也會列出相 同的資訊,兩相比對可以除錯。我將每週新進榜的歌曲都加粗字體,另外Billboard Book 中,歌曲的最佳名次若進入前十名,就會加粗字體,我也用程式找出每首新歌的最佳名次 ,若之後最佳名次是十名內,不只字體加粗,還以紅色呈現。 最後我把所有excel檔轉成統計軟體dataset檔,然後合併成一個大資料庫,日期由先至後 ,每列的資料就包括每週日期、名次、曲目、歌手。 資料庫建好了,以後就可以加上其他資訊,好比說是否當週新進榜,進榜第幾週(及總週 數),專輯名稱,是否葛萊美獎提名或者得獎獎項,奧斯卡獎最佳音樂,或是滾石500大 歌曲。資料庫會越來越豐富。 我想也可以利用指令一次列出有多少首Top 40、Top 10、Top 3、No 1、每首歌的初進榜 日期、最高名次跟進榜週數(程式撰寫中) 其實滾石500大歌曲很大一部分沒有進Billboard Top 40,道不同,不相為謀。 整理得差不多了就開始聽歌,盡可能一天聽一個月的新進榜歌曲,71年855個月15119首歌 曲(歌手與曲目的組合不重覆,統計軟體計算很快),歷經約3年時間,一方面有它事纏 身,一方面還要深入檢查榜單。 歌手在維基百科裡會有個discography網頁,列出每首進榜單曲,我用統計軟體列出資料 庫中歌手的(不重覆)曲目,兩者互相比對,便可找出是否遺漏跟錯誤,最常見的是歌與 哥之間,歌手跟曲目大小寫不一致。 2000年後越來越多歌曲會有好幾位歌手合作,我還得把名單一一檢查,生怕漏掉任何一個 ,眼睛都快花了。 資料庫整理到了2020年後的資料變得非常麻煩(其實是討厭),Billboard改變排名計算 方法,往往一個大牌歌手出專輯,就有十幾二十首新歌進榜,這代表會有至少十幾二十首 歌退榜,但是一兩週後,除了極少數主打歌外,其餘新歌全都退榜(即使其中有些新歌首 週就是前十名),然後之前退出的歌又都回榜,榜單過於頻繁且大量的變動,不只整理多 花心力,對習慣70-00排行榜的我,會感覺根本在胡鬧(這也配進榜?名次還那麼高?) 。 而大概從2016年開始,就開始有聖誕節歌曲(其實萬聖節還有應景鬼歌,但數量很少)進 榜應景,開始時大約四五首,最近幾年多到十幾二十首,一堆歌曲年年回巢,兩三週後又 快快退閃,榜單更新因而花許多時間。 Michael Jackson: THRILLER Ray Parker Jr.: GHOSTBUSTERS 如果歌曲每次進榜(包括出了又進),我就要聽的話,有些歌我得聽個十幾遍,後來我寫 程式判斷,只要是再次進榜的歌,我就不重覆聽了。 Billboard改變排名計算方法後,不少鄉村歌曲也湧入排行榜,這輩子還真不曾聽過那麼 多首鄉村歌曲。 用Youtube聽歌就很難避開廣告,我不想花錢升級,一首歌算5秒廣告好了,我看了將近21 小時廣告。 在瀏覽每位歌手的維基百科與discography以及聽歌時,曾對饒舌歌手及歌曲多點了解, 而且一路下來,好歹也聽了上千首饒舌歌曲(有吧),我雖還是不怎麼喜歡饒舌,但至少 慢慢習慣了。 2000年後的歌,幾乎都是第一次聽,江山代有才人出,不錯的歌確實不少。多聽幾次,喜 歡的應該會更多。 建完資料庫,也按日期聽完每首新進榜的歌曲,除了增加其他資訊外,還要做什麼? 史書有分編年體跟紀傳體,我依照時間先後,聽完每週新進榜歌曲,接著就要依照歌手出 現在排行榜的先後,依照歌曲上榜時間,聽完這位歌手所有排行榜歌曲,就像在聽精選集 ,聽完一個歌手再聽下一個。其實Billboard Book是依照歌手字母順序編排,但我覺得若 依照歌手字母順序聽,一旦相鄰歌手的年代差異很大,感覺不是很舒服。 依照歌手聽其實有些恐怖的,我得連聽Drake共220首歌,連聽Taylor Swift共178首(統 計軟體計算很快),該死的Billboard排名計算方法。 聽的過程中,我還是會繼續檢查資料,儘可能降低錯誤數。 收集每週Top 40的網站,曲目全是大寫字母,但Billboard官網曲目卻是每個單字的首字 母大寫,因為先整理Top 40網站資料,所以現在每週用Billboard官網更新榜單,曲目都 要小寫轉大寫,有考慮把資料庫歌曲曲目全部轉成官網格式,統計軟體只需一個proper指 令,Excel檔就不轉了。 下週開始聽,第一位歌手:The Chordettes,1955-01-01第一名的歌曲MR. SANDMAN 努力寫程式中,以下是將輸出結果手動編排的 Artist: The Chordettes 9 Top 40, 3 Top 10, 1 No 1 1955-01-01 1 MR. SANDMAN 1956-03-10 18 EDDIE MY LOVE 1956-06-09 5 BORN TO BE WITH YOU 1956-10-13 16 LAY DOWN YOUR ARMS 1957-09-23 19 JUST BETWEEN YOU AND ME 1958-03-17 2 LOLLIPOP 1958-06-02 17 ZORRO 1959-03-30 27 NO OTHER ARMS, NO OTHER LIPS 1961-07-03 13 NEVER ON SUNDAY 以上,歡迎各位指教。 -- ※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 111.242.98.15 (臺灣) ※ 文章網址: https://www.ptt.cc/bbs/WesternMusic/M.1775436327.A.B0D.html

04/06 09:04, 2小時前 , 1F
推,謝謝你的分享,2010後的歌,我也聽不習慣了,比你
04/06 09:04, 1F

04/06 09:04, 2小時前 , 2F
的2000年晚10年,所以可能小你10歲XD
04/06 09:04, 2F

04/06 09:59, 1小時前 , 3F
真的很厲害,做了很多人想做但又懶得做的事情!太有毅力
04/06 09:59, 3F

04/06 09:59, 1小時前 , 4F
04/06 09:59, 4F

04/06 10:59, 26分鐘前 , 5F
老世代的歌迷就是如此有熱情有毅力 你看過兩場MJ跟惠妮
04/06 10:59, 5F

04/06 11:00, 25分鐘前 , 6F
真的是三生有幸 這資料庫整理的堅持心態我想串流世代是很
04/06 11:00, 6F

04/06 11:01, 24分鐘前 , 7F
難同感或是理解的 感謝分享
04/06 11:01, 7F
文章代碼(AID): #1fqm8diD (WesternMusic)
文章代碼(AID): #1fqm8diD (WesternMusic)